RK80532PC041512 Part Data Attributes

RK80532PC041512 Intel Corporation
Buy Now Datasheet
Compare Parts:
RK80532PC041512 Intel Corporation Microprocessor, 32-Bit, 2000MHz, CMOS, CPGA478, 1.27 MM PITCH, HEAT SPREADER, FCPGA-478
Pbfree Code Yes
Rohs Code Yes
Part Life Cycle Code Obsolete
Ihs Manufacturer INTEL CORP
Part Package Code PGA
Package Description SPGA, PGA478,26X26,50
Pin Count 478
Reach Compliance Code compliant
ECCN Code 3A991.A.2
HTS Code 8542.31.00.01
Address Bus Width 36
Bit Size 32
Boundary Scan YES
Clock Frequency-Max 133 MHz
External Data Bus Width 64
Format FLOATING POINT
Integrated Cache YES
JESD-30 Code S-CPGA-P478
JESD-609 Code e4
Length 35 mm
Low Power Mode YES
Number of Terminals 478
Package Body Material CERAMIC, METAL-SEALED COFIRED
Package Code SPGA
Package Equivalence Code PGA478,26X26,50
Package Shape SQUARE
Package Style GRID ARRAY, SHRINK PITCH
Qualification Status Not Qualified
Seated Height-Max 3.67 mm
Speed 2000 MHz
Supply Voltage-Nom 1.5 V
Surface Mount NO
Technology CMOS
Terminal Finish NICKEL PALLADIUM GOLD
Terminal Form PIN/PEG
Terminal Pitch 1.27 mm
Terminal Position PERPENDICULAR
Width 35 mm
uPs/uCs/Peripheral ICs Type MICROPROCESSOR
